President Ranil Wickremesinghe has removed five State Ministers, including Geetha Kumarasinghe, with immediate effect, the President’s Media Division said. Shasheendra Rajapaksa,Thenuka Vidanagamage, Prasanna Ranaweera and D.V. Chanaka are among the others who were removed. The removals were made under Article 47 (3) (a) of the Constitution, the PMD said.

The Election Commission has issued a directive for the immediate removal of election campaign stickers displayed on vehicles. This decision follows a spate of complaints about political slogans and stickers being placed on private buses and three-wheelers.
